Welcome deals, promo codes, free spins, cashback and VIP rewards explained in plain terms
A Goldenbet Casino welcome offer guide for safer real money play is usually a matched percentage on an initial deposit. If a player deposits £20 and receives a 100% match, the promotional balance adds another £20, subject to the terms. The important question is what exactly must be wagered. If the turnover applies to the bonus amount only, the requirement is lighter. If it applies to deposit plus reward, the burden increases sharply.
A promo code is simply an activation key. It does not make a promotion better by itself. Its only function is to unlock a specific deal. The risk is operational: if the code is entered incorrectly, omitted, or used outside the valid timeframe, the player may lose access to the offer and have little room to dispute it later.
Free spins are usually awarded on one or a small group of Gates of Olympus slot details. They often carry a fixed bet value, such as 10p or 20p per spin. That means 50 spins do not equal 50 chances at a meaningful stake. Their worth depends on the game, volatility, and whether winnings are capped. One of my standing observations is that players consistently overestimate free spins because they count the number of spins, not the actual stake behind them.
Cashback works differently. Instead of rewarding a deposit, it returns a percentage of net losses over a day, week, or month. This can be useful for players who prefer a softer Goldenbet Casino safety review before depositing real money net rather than an aggressive turnover challenge. But cashback is not automatically withdrawable in every case. Some brands issue it as bonus funds, which means further playthrough may apply.
VIP rewards are usually positioned as premium benefits for higher-value or more active users. These may include tailored reloads, birthday gifts, higher cashback, or dedicated account support. The practical issue is that VIP language can be intentionally broad. Unless the criteria, reward logic, and restrictions are clearly written, the player is relying on expectation rather than policy.
Who can claim a Goldenbet casino bonus and what basic requirements usually apply
At a basic level, a player usually needs to be a new customer for the welcome offer, meet the legal age requirement for the UK, register one account only, and complete any required verification steps if the operator requests them before withdrawal. Existing users are normally eligible only for recurring campaigns specifically marked for current customers.
There are also standard compliance restrictions. Promotions are commonly limited to one per person, household, IP address, device, payment method, or shared environment. This is where many disputes begin. A player may think they are acting individually, while the operator sees duplicate eligibility signals. If multiple people in the same home use the same brand, this point deserves attention before any promotion is accepted.
Another important requirement concerns payment methods. Some deposit options can be excluded from promotional participation. E-wallets are a common example across the industry, though the exact list depends on the operator. It is a small line in the terms, but it can completely change whether the reward is credited.
UK users should also expect that identity checks can affect timing. A bonus may be credited quickly, but withdrawals linked to bonus play often trigger additional document review. This does not make the promotion bad. It simply means the route from activation to cashout may be slower than the banner suggests.
How to activate a promotion without making avoidable mistakes
The activation process is usually straightforward: create an account, opt in if required, enter a promo code if the campaign uses one, make an eligible deposit, and confirm that the reward has been credited before starting to play. But the number of steps is not what causes errors. Ambiguity does.
The first thing I advise is to check whether the promotion is automatic or manual. Some offers are added immediately after a qualifying deposit. Others require an opt-in box or a code. If the casino uses both methods for different campaigns, confusion becomes likely. In that case, players should take a screenshot of the terms and of the deposit confirmation. It is a simple habit, but it helps if support needs evidence later.
The second point is timing. Many promotions have a claim window. If the deposit is made before opting in, or if the code is entered after the payment rather than before it, the system may not attach the reward. That can turn a decent deal into a frustrating support conversation.
The third point is game selection. Once the bonus is active, the player should confirm which titles contribute to wagering. Starting on the wrong game can mean a session feels productive while contributing little or nothing to the requirement. This is one of the least visible but most expensive mistakes in bonus play.
What to inspect in the terms before accepting any offer
If I had to reduce the entire bonus-checking process to one rule, it would be this: read the terms as if you plan to withdraw, not as if you plan to deposit. That shift in mindset changes what you notice.
Start with the wagering requirement. Check the multiplier and what it applies to. A 35x requirement on bonus funds is one thing. The same 35x on deposit plus reward is much heavier. Then look at game weighting. Slots may contribute 100%, while roulette, blackjack, baccarat, or live tables may contribute partially or not at all.
Next, inspect the maximum bet rule. Many promotions prohibit stakes above a certain amount while the reward is active. This is often around a fixed figure per spin or hand, though the exact number varies. Breaching that limit can void winnings, and players often break it by accident when changing games or using autoplay settings.
Then check the expiry period. A short deadline can turn a reasonable offer into a poor one, especially for casual users. A bonus that expires in 24 or 48 hours may be workable for frequent players but impractical for someone who plays in short sessions across a week.
Finally, look for withdrawal caps and restricted games. Winnings from free spins often have a maximum cashout limit. That cap can reduce the real value of a spin package dramatically, especially if the game chosen has strong upside potential. This is one of the clearest examples of why the headline number alone is not enough.
Wagering, withdrawal limits, deadlines and other restrictions that shape real value
This is the section where bonus value becomes measurable. A promotion is not attractive because it exists. It is attractive because the route from reward to withdrawable balance is realistic.
Take wagering. If a player receives £25 in bonus funds with a 40x playthrough on the bonus only, the required turnover is £1,000. That may still be demanding, but it is understandable. If the same 40x applies to a £25 deposit plus the £25 reward, the turnover doubles to £2,000. The headline has not changed, but the effort has.
Withdrawal caps matter just as much. Suppose free spins produce a strong win, but the terms cap convertible winnings at £100. In that case, the upside is defined by the cap, not by the slot result. I often see players celebrate the number of spins while ignoring the fact that the maximum extractable value is tightly limited from the start.
Time limits shape strategy. A short expiry encourages faster and often less disciplined play. That can work in the operator’s favour more than the player’s. A longer validity period is usually better because it allows normal bankroll management rather than rushed wagering.
Contribution rates can quietly undermine value. If only selected slots count fully and many popular games count less, the player’s flexibility drops. This matters especially to users who split their time between slots and table games. A promotion can look broad on the front end and become narrow in practice once contribution rules are applied.
| Key term | What it means in practice | Why it matters |
|---|---|---|
| Wagering requirement | Total amount you must stake before bonus winnings can usually be withdrawn | Directly affects difficulty and expected value |
| Game weighting | How much each game contributes toward turnover | Can make some play styles inefficient |
| Max bet rule | Highest allowed stake while playing with active bonus funds | Breaking it may void winnings |
| Expiry period | How long you have to use and clear the reward | Short windows reduce practical usability |
| Withdrawal cap | Maximum amount you can cash out from bonus-derived winnings | Limits the real upside of the offer |

Which player profiles are most likely to benefit
Slot-focused players usually get the most out of classic matched deposits and free spin rewards, because slots tend to contribute fully toward wagering. If Goldenbet casino structures its promotions in the standard way, this group will likely see the clearest value.
Frequent low-to-mid stakes players can also benefit from reloads and cashback. They tend to play often enough to use recurring campaigns but not so aggressively that max bet rules become a constant risk. For them, consistency matters more than headline size.
Casual players should be more selective. If the expiry period is short or the wagering is high, a casual user may accept a reward and then feel pressured to play more than planned. In those cases, declining the promotion can be the smarter move.
Table game players need the most caution. If blackjack, roulette, or baccarat contribute little or nothing, the reward may look relevant but function poorly. For this group, the terms should be checked before deposit, not after.
- Best fit: slot players comfortable with wagering mechanics
- Good fit: regular users looking for reloads or cashback
- Mixed fit: casual players with limited time
- Weak fit: users focused mainly on table games if contribution is restricted
Weak points and grey areas players should not ignore
The first weak point is often unclear presentation. Many brands summarise promotions in a clean banner and leave the restrictive details for the terms page. That is not unusual, but it means the burden of interpretation falls on the player. If Goldenbet casino follows this common pattern, users should assume the summary is incomplete until proven otherwise.
The second issue is fragmented value. A package spread across multiple deposits can be marketed as a large total, but the player must keep depositing to unlock all parts. That does not make it deceptive by default, but it changes the real commitment level. The full figure may be technically accurate and still less useful than it first appears.
The third grey area is free spin conversion. Players often assume wins from spins become cash immediately. In reality, those winnings may be converted into bonus balance first, with additional turnover attached. This is one of the most common sources of disappointment because the friction appears only after the spin results are already visible.
A final concern is support interpretation. If terms are written broadly, disputes can depend on how customer support reads them. Whenever a condition looks vague, I treat that as a practical risk, not just a drafting issue.
